- the accelerator for which to search.public Module createModule(ModuleInfo info)
ModuleService
If the module implements the Contextual
interface, the
appropriate context is injected. Similarly, if the module implements the
Prioritized
interface, the appropriate priority is injected.
Note that in the case of commands, this method does not do any preprocessing on the command instances, so parameters will not be auto-populated, initializers will not be executed, etc.

public Future<Module> run(ModuleInfo info, boolean process, Object... inputs)
ModuleService
run
in interface ModuleService
info
- The module to instantiate and run.process
- If true, executes the module with pre- and postprocessing
steps from all available PreprocessorPlugin
s and
PostprocessorPlugin
s in the plugin index; if false,
executes the module with no pre- or postprocessing.inputs
- List of input parameter names and values. The expected order
is in pairs: an input name followed by its value, for each desired
input to populate. Leaving some inputs unpopulated is allowed.
Passing the name of an input that is not valid for the module, or
passing a value of a type incompatible with the associated input
parameter, will issue an error and ignore that name/value pair.Future
of the module instance being executed. Calling
Future.get()
will block until execution is complete.public Future<Module> run(ModuleInfo info, boolean process, Map<String,Object> inputMap)
